## Environments: canary gating

Wardle ships to canary before stable, always. Gating rules: canary holds two hours minimum, auto-promotes only if error rate stays under baseline plus 0.5% and no new crash signatures appear. Manual override requires two approvers. Rollback is automatic on any gate breach. Discuss proposed changes at sync before editing. Current gate thresholds for all three environments are listed below.

settings of bafof-tagep:
[frador]
port = 9300
region = west-1
host = frador.norvacorp.corp
timeout_ms = 3000
retries = 5

TICKET: Config drift — Hollowpine pooler

Prod and staging pool settings have diverged. Staging was hand-edited during the June incident and never reconciled; max connections and idle timeout no longer match the repo. Risk: staging tests don't reflect prod saturation behavior. Requesting security review of the reconciled baseline before we enforce it. Current prod values for comparison follow.

deployment values, yagef-yawip:
ELIOX_PIN=5303
ELIOX_METRICS_HOST=metrics.eliox.paliqworks.corp
ELIOX_LOG_LEVEL=error
ELIOX_TENANT=praiel

[ ] Key ceremony step 7 — webhook retry semantics. Confirm Quillgate delivers with exponential backoff: 5 attempts, jitter on, cap 15m. Duplicate deliveries possible; receivers must be idempotent on event ID. Verify dead-letter queue drains before sealing keys. Release manager signs attestation, then rotates the delivery signer. If the signer HSM seals mid-ceremony, recovery requires the passphrase held by the ceremony officer. Do not proceed without it. The passphrase for this ceremony is recorded immediately below this item.

unlock words, yahog-tajeg: wendor-zorvan-isteth-ulaeth

TICKET-2087: PointsPerch loyalty ledger rejecting writes in the sandbox environment. The env file was copied from an old worker and points at the retired ledger host, so reconciliation jobs fail silently. As a first task, recreate `ledger.env` from the current template: set the ledger endpoint, the batch size, and the retry ceiling. The ledger write credential belongs on the next line:

env line for kadup-tajep: LEDGER_TOKEN13=273d61bdbefd6